<h4 id="title">Layer Spy Example</h4>
<p id="shortdesc">View a portion of one layer over another</p>
<div id="docs"><p>Layer rendering can be manipulated in <code>precompose</code> and <code>postcompose</code> event listeners. These listeners get an event with a reference to the Canvas rendering context. In this example, the <code>precompose</code> listener sets a clipping mask around the most recent mouse position, giving you a spyglass effect for viewing one layer over another.</p> <p>Move around the map to see the effect. Use the ↑ up and ↓ down arrow keys to adjust the spyglass size.</p>

<textarea class="hidden" name="js">var key = &#x27;Ak-dzM4wZjSqTlzveKz5u0d4IQ4bRzVI309GxmkgSVr1ewS6iPSrOvOKhA-CJlm3&#x27;;
var roads = new ol.layer.Tile({
source: new ol.source.BingMaps({key: key, imagerySet: &#x27;Road&#x27;})
});
var imagery = new ol.layer.Tile({
source: new ol.source.BingMaps({key: key, imagerySet: &#x27;Aerial&#x27;})
});
var map = new ol.Map({
layers: [roads, imagery],
target: &#x27;map&#x27;,
view: new ol.View({
center: ol.proj.fromLonLat([-109, 46.5]),
zoom: 6
})
});
var radius = 75;
$(document).keydown(function(evt) {
if (evt.which === 38) {
radius = Math.min(radius + 5, 150);
map.render();
} else if (evt.which === 40) {
radius = Math.max(radius - 5, 25);
map.render();
}
});
// get the pixel position with every move
var mousePosition = null;
$(map.getViewport()).on(&#x27;mousemove&#x27;, function(evt) {
mousePosition = map.getEventPixel(evt.originalEvent);
map.render();
}).on(&#x27;mouseout&#x27;, function() {
mousePosition = null;
map.render();
});
// before rendering the layer, do some clipping
imagery.on(&#x27;precompose&#x27;, function(event) {
var ctx = event.context;
var pixelRatio = event.frameState.pixelRatio;
ctx.save();
ctx.beginPath();
if (mousePosition) {
// only show a circle around the mouse
ctx.arc(mousePosition[0] * pixelRatio, mousePosition[1] * pixelRatio,
radius * pixelRatio, 0, 2 * Math.PI);
ctx.lineWidth = 5 * pixelRatio;
ctx.strokeStyle = &#x27;rgba(0,0,0,0.5)&#x27;;
ctx.stroke();
}
ctx.clip();
});
// after rendering the layer, restore the canvas context
imagery.on(&#x27;postcompose&#x27;, function(event) {
var ctx = event.context;
ctx.restore();
});
